“We love it – it’s going to improve our lives dramatically” – Delighted Residents as Second Phase of Scotland’s Largest Social Modular Housing Development is Completed

Riverside Scotland handed over the second phase of its modular housing development at Dundonald, South Ayrshire with a further nine of the 63 homes allocated to waiting list applicants on Thursday 27 January 2022. Riverside Scotland Welcomes New Managing Director

We have today (01 December) welcomed our new Managing Director, Diana MacLean. The appointment follows the departure of former Riverside Scotland Managing Director Paul Hillard who moved on to a new role in September after 16 years with the business. We’re committed to housing military veterans

We have made a strong commitment to providing homes for veterans at risk of homelessness in our two newest social housing developments by allocating more than 10% of our new homes to support veteran households over the next year. Riverside Scotland Welcomes New Chair

Riverside Scotland has welcomed the new Chair of its Board as Jim Strang was officially appointed at the organisation’s AGM.
